Chemistry of polysaccharide modification and degradation

  • Chapter

Abstract

Polysaccharides offer a vast array of primary structures and conformations. Their ubiquitous presence and diverse roles in biological systems bear testimony to the wide spectrum of functionalities. It has long been recognized that the characteristics and utility of native polysaccharides can be substantially extended by chemical modification. The alterations of parameters, such as primary structure, conformation, hydrophilicity, solubility, polyelectrolyte nature, rheology and stability may profoundly impact their biological, chemical and physical properties. Such modulations can therefore be employed to tailor functional properties. As a result, a wealth of synthetic technology has been established since the discovery by John Hyatt of the first glycan derivative, cellulose nitrate, in 1869.
